Seven of Pentacles Yes or No Meaning: Nurturing Patience and Assessment

7 of Pentacles signifies a period in life where one pauses to reflect on progress. It signifies re-evaluation of dedication and an assessment of whether efforts will yield the results we've been cultivating. As a yes-or-no card, the 7 of Pentacles suggests an answer that hinges on patience and a thoughtful appraisal of the current situation. In its upright position, it calls for perseverance, while the reversed form serves as a caution against impatience or premature conclusions.

Is the Seven of Pentacles a Yes or No Card? Upright Interpretation

When the 7 of Pentacles appears in its upright position, it often leans toward a "yes," emphasizing the need for sustained efforts and trust in the process. This card is a reminder that success often takes time and that the outcomes we strive for are the products of diligent work and patience. Seven of Pentacles Reversed Yes or No: The Call for Reevaluation

When reversed, the 7 of Pentacles often shifts its response to "no" or urges caution. It warns against impatience, lack of growth, and unfulfilled promises. The reversed card gently nudges us to pause and reassess our strategies and expectations, ensuring that we do not overcommit or rush decisions. Here are some situations where this interpretation becomes significant:

  1. Impatience Warning: Beware of becoming too restless or demanding immediate results.
  2. Stunted Growth: Acknowledge a lack of progress in ongoing endeavors.
  3. Mismanaged Resources: Identify poor use of time, energy, or finances.
  4. Unfulfilled Expectations: Reconsider unrealistic goals or expectations.
  5. Neglect of Priorities: Determine whether important areas of life are being overlooked.
  6. Relationship Stagnation: Address issues of growth or satisfaction within a relationship.
